Understanding Why SiriusXM Has Commercials

SiriusXM has commercials because they have merged into a commercial business, and their programming can include them as long as they meet regulatory requirements. While much of their content, particularly music channels, is free of interruptions, sports programming, on the other hand, typically contains a large portion of commercial breaks.

Why Advertisements Are Not Universally Absent

Much like terrestrial radio, SiriusXM’s sports programming mirrors the same high ad density. Despite this, the SiriusXM mobile app makes it convenient for listeners to navigate content, allowing them to skip to a part of the broadcast that suits their tastes. The Revenue Mix and Competition

Few details are known about the revenue split between subscriptions and advertising for SiriusXM. What is clear, however, is the growing competition from podcasting, which often contains ads that are easy to skip. Both SiriusXM and podcasters have an incentive to downplay the extent of ad-skipping, but it is evident that its impact is significant.
